Some of the things in our booth aren’t made by us.
They’re made by other local makers we’ve been lucky to find and get to work with.
Dave, from North of 58 Custom Woodworking, has been working with us almost since the beginning of the farm. He makes our drop spindles, nostepinne yarn winders and yarn bells. Every so often we come to him with something a little different, too, like batches of wooden Christmas trees for weaving.
Dave is an exceptionally talented woodworker. His pieces are beautifully made, meant to be used, and made to such a standard that they will last. Just as importantly to us, he’s someone we genuinely like working with and a great guy!
There is a remarkable amount of talent here in Thunder Bay, and whenever we can, we’d rather find the person locally who does something exceptionally well than try to do everything ourselves.
So when you see Dave’s woodwork sitting alongside our wool at the booth, it isn’t there simply because it’s local. It’s there because it’s very good.
